Prepare for Your Visit

Ensuring the safety of our students and staff is our top priority. To help us achieve this, all unregistered visitors to the campus are required to obtain an identification badge at the Security Desk by submitting their driver’s license.

Parents who have completed a background check will be registered in our computer security system. When visiting the campus, parents should sign in at the kiosk and receive a visitor badge. Before leaving campus, please remember to log off at the kiosk.

Field Trips

If you will be supervising students or driving on field trips, please complete a background check form and submit it along with the fee at least two weeks prior to the trip. Volunteers must be at least 21 years old, and drivers must be at least 25 years old.
